Persp camera goes crazy

When I hit F while on the persp camera, the camera will fly to a very far away place (as evidence by the coordinates). As a result, I can't see anything, not even the grid.

How can I set the persp camera to the default settings?

This worked for me, it creates a new perspektive view at the default range.

>>Panels>>Perspektive>>New

this usually happens when you have a node selected which is somewhere in nirvana while hitting "f". create some object in 0 0 0 and press f.
